The African Rock Python is a large constricting snake which grows to an average length of 18-20 feet. These non-venomous creatures have no fangs. They kill their prey by squeezing it until it can no longer breath. Their diet ranges from small birds to larger prey such as pigs, monkeys, and deer. They do not chew their food, but rather swallow it whole -- head first. After a large meal, the python becomes weighted down and is vulnerable to attack by predators.
